this is actually not AUTO industry news like CARS, but TRUCKS.

this volvo is not the car maker, but AB volvo.

The volvo referred to here is the entirely swedish corporation, which is
the world's second largest maker of heavy trucks (just behind Freightliner,
owned by daimler Benz), buses, construction equipment, marine drives,
engines, sophisticated propulsion systems (including trick fuel cells and
other modern green generators for general applications), airplane engine
components, and financial systems. As such, it needs no bailing out. ;-)
the average sales of each of the last four years is about US $1.7 billion.
($1.3 billion in 2000 the lowest and $2.2 billion in 1998 the highest)

This volvo did indeed post losses for the first time in years. this market
is contracting, as freighliner and kenworth truck makers have recently had
massive losses. (Indeed, daimler benz's freightliner division dragged down
the company's profits and position almost as much as the chrysler division
did this year.) Volvo has just completed a period of great expansion over
the last several years, approaching sales figures only slightly behind the
world's largest heavy truck maker its position throughtout the world in
heavy truck production (after buying many of its component suppliers, then
buying bus makers troughout europe and canada, then buying renault/mack
trucks, volvo recently tried to take over SCANNIA trucks in a friendly
fashion, but was rebuffed. volvo then purchased a large stake in the other
swedish truckmaker on its own).

actually, when volvo unveiled its lastest cab in 1997, it was a runaway
success, quickly became the best selling truck in north america, beating
the freightliner model that has mercedes E class headlights ;-), the rather
aggressive looing kenworth T-2000, and all others. if you travel anywhere
between cities, you will notice MANY MANY trucks with the massive
traditional volvo grille and diagonal slash (and many with volvo 850 front
headlights).

now, the volvo that makes cars ofcourse was purchased by ford motor company
from AB volvo in 1998. volvo cars remains a completely independant unit of
ford's premiere division (comprised of aston martin, jaguar, land rover,
volvo, and lincoln), headed by wolfgang reitzle, formerly head of BMW.
volvo cars has been the only one to retain complete independance,
apparently as ford wishes to learn a few things to boost its reputation as
a safety maker. Already in europe, ford has achieved some praise in this
respect.
